编程方式怎么读度数

时间:2025-01-25 07:31:23 网络游戏

在不同的编程语言中,读取度数的方式会有所不同。以下是一些常见编程语言中如何表示和读取度数的示例:

Python :

度数可以直接使用度(°)符号表示。

例如,定义一个角度变量为30度:

```python

angle = 30

```

如果需要将角度从弧度转换为度数,可以使用`math.degrees()`函数:

```python

import math

angle_radians = 0.5235987755982988 示例弧度值

angle_degrees = math.degrees(angle_radians)

print("弧度转换为角度:", angle_degrees)

```

C++:

度数可以直接使用度(°)符号表示。

例如,定义一个角度变量为30度:

```cpp

int angle = 30;

```

如果需要将角度从弧度转换为度数,可以使用`M_PI`常量和`cos()`、`sin()`函数:

```cpp

include

double angle_radians = 0.5235987755982988; // 示例弧度值

double angle_degrees = angle_radians * 180 / M_PI;

std::cout << "弧度转换为角度: " << angle_degrees << std::endl;

```

Java:

度数可以直接使用度(°)符号表示。

例如,定义一个角度变量为30度:

```java

int angle = 30;

```

如果需要将角度从弧度转换为度数,可以使用`Math.toDegrees()`方法:

```java

double angleRadians = 0.5235987755982988; // 示例弧度值

double angleDegrees = Math.toDegrees(angleRadians);

System.out.println("弧度转换为角度: " + angleDegrees);

```

JavaScript:

度数可以直接使用度(°)符号表示。

例如,定义一个角度变量为30度:

```javascript

let angle = 30;

```

如果需要将角度从弧度转换为度数,可以使用`Math.PI`常量和`Math.cos()`、`Math.sin()`函数:

```javascript

let angleRadians = 0.5235987755982988; // 示例弧度值

let angleDegrees = angleRadians * (180 / Math.PI);

console.log("弧度转换为角度: " + angleDegrees);

```

总结

直接表示:

在大多数编程语言中,度数可以直接使用度(°)符号表示。

转换函数:如果需要将角度从弧度转换为度数,大多数编程语言都提供了相应的数学库函数,如`math.degrees()`(Python)、`M_PI`和三角函数(C++、Java)。

根据具体使用的编程语言,选择合适的方法来表示和读取度数。